Synthetic Australian Biron beryl coloured green by vanadium was irradiated with a dose of 10 kGy of Cs-137 gamma rays. The resulting ESR spectrum has been modelled as being due to 12 equivalent VO2+ centres, each arising from a complex formed from the substitution of V3+ in the beryl aluminium octahedral site, together with electron loss and motion towards a nearest neighbour oxygen. Each centre can be fitted to an axial spin Hamiltonian H = beta-H.g.S + I.A.S, with parameters S = 1/2, I = 7/2 and [GRAPHIC] and with the z axis at 64-degrees to the crystal c(0001) axis and at 74-degrees to a crystal a axis.
